Pots Feet Fall Asleep. Postural orthostatic tachycardia syndrome (pots) is a condition that causes a number of symptoms when you transition from lying down to standing. Establishing a sleep schedule can be helpful for many pots patients including falling asleep and waking up at the same time every day (even on weekends). Pots is a form of dysautonomia that affects the flow of blood through the body, thereby causing dizziness when standing. The symptoms of pots can directly interfere with a person’s ability to fall asleep, stay asleep, and achieve restorative rest.
